Product Description
- HX-160MRXL intelligent precision air conditioner is used for temperature and humidity control, air circulation and energy-saving operation management in printing workshops.
- The system is suitable for large industrial sites and helps meet cooling requirements for continuous production environments.
- Coordinated compressor and water-cooling control helps maintain stable workshop temperature and reduce fluctuations in paper, ink and equipment conditions.
Product Highlights
- Energy saving: reference materials indicate about 30% energy saving compared with conventional air conditioning.
- Special filter design: easier filter replacement for printing environments, with larger filtration area and better dust/lint passage.
- Self-developed evaporator: fin spacing about 2.2mm, improving air flow versus common 1.5mm spacing and reducing blockage risk.
- IoT cloud management: supports intelligent APP monitoring for remote checking and operation management.
- Custom solutions: cooling combination, constant temperature/humidity and filter configuration can be matched to workshop requirements.
- Lower noise operation helps reduce interference with production and staff work.
Equipment Parameters
| Item | Parameter |
|---|---|
| Model | HX-160MRXL |
| Rated voltage | 380V-3N-50Hz |
| Max current | 85A |
| Cooling capacity | Approx. 145kW |
| Cooling power | 33.51kW |
| Fan power | 5.5kW |
| Humidification power | 5kW |
| Max operating power of main unit | 44kW |
| Main unit water flow | 25m3/h |
| Main water pipe diameter | DN80 |
| Water tower | 60T |
| Water pump | Normally 4kW, subject to site/project confirmation |
| Airflow | 28500m3/h |
| Main unit dimensions | H2020mm x L2200mm x W1100mm |
| Installation space | H2850mm x L2800mm x W1700mm, at least 80cm from wall |
Case References
- RR Donnelley printing: about 350m2 UV printing workshop, temperature control 23+/-1°C; reference data shows payback for cost difference about 3 months and replacement payback about 17 months.
- Phoenix Group: about 2000m2 printing workshop, temperature control 24-26°C; reference data shows payback for cost difference about 3 months and replacement payback about 13 months.
- Huayu Printing: about 5000m2 printing workshop, temperature control 24-26°C; reference data shows payback for cost difference about 4 months and replacement payback about 13 months.
- Long-term reference: reference data indicates continuous operating cost savings over 5-10 years compared with conventional air conditioning.
